Frequently asked questions
How much does stump grinding and removal cost in Waddy?
Stump grinding in Waddy typically runs $100–$400 per stump depending on diameter and access, with volume discounts on cleared lots. Mulching cuts to grade but leaves the stump — grinding is the separate finish step.

What should I look for when picking a stump grinding company in Waddy?
Compare recent before/after photos on terrain like yours, the equipment the crew runs (a purpose-built forestry mulcher on a tracked carrier — Fecon, FAE, CAT, ASV — handles more than a rented brush cutter), proof of insurance, and whether they price per acre or by the day. Verified reviews and photos of finished ground are the strongest signals of quality work.
